GitHub Copilot B | Play.ht A | v0 S | Aider A | |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Tagline | Microsoft/GitHub's autocomplete. Deep VS Code + JetBrains integration. | Enterprise-grade TTS with voice cloning. | Vercel's AI-powered UI generator. Prompt to shadcn component. | Terminal-based AI pair programmer. Git-aware, model-flexible. |
| Category | coding | voice | design | coding |
| Pricing | Free (limited) + $10/mo Pro + $19/mo Business | Free + $39-$99/mo | Free + $20/mo | Free (open source) + whatever API you use |
| Best for | Teams with GitHub already. Devs who don't want to change IDEs. | Podcasters + enterprises where cost matters. | Frontend devs, PMs prototyping UIs, anyone on Next.js. | Developers who want open-source tooling with full control. |
